Pandemic Spreading
Z-Man Games announced that the Pandemic board game app is now available in 16 languages for Android and iOS.

Meepleville, U.S.A.
Now open in Las Vegas: Meepleville Board Game Cafe, with its 1,000+ games library.

Multiple Intelligences
Derek Thompson at meepletown.com discusses this year’s trends and the use of multiple intelligences in board games.

Homeland
Former CIA agents played Homeland: The Game and learned this valuable lesson: Trust no one.

Students Teach Through Gaming
A pair of Cupertino, California, high school students have successfully Kickstarted their board game codingFarmers, which was designed to help children 7 years and older to learn real programming concepts.

2016 Board Game Conventions
January 8-10. MACE East. Wilmington, North Carolina.
January 15-17. SnowCon. Bangor, Maine.
January 15-18. Brycecon 2016. Bryce Canyon City, Utah.
January 22-24. EsCon 2016. San Marcos, California.
January 30-31. GCOM’s Winter Game Fest. Rockville, Maryland.
February 12-15. Orccon 2016. Los Angeles, California.
February 19-21. OwlCon. Houston, Texas.
February 22-28. PrezCon 2016. Charlottesville, Virginia.
March 4-6. Tennessee Game Days. Franklin, Tennessee.
March 4-6. FallsCon 2016. Witchita Falls, Texas.
March 18-20. Meeplecon. Las Vegas, Nevada.
April 1-3. Gaming Hoopla. Gurnee, Illinois.
April 9-10. Unpub Games Festival. Baltimore, Maryland.
April 22-24. Rocket City Gamefest. Huntsville, Alabama.
April 22-24. LexiCon Tabletop Gaming. Lexington, Kentucky.
May 19-22. Geekway to the West. St. Louis, Missouri.
May 27-30. Gamex 2016. Los Angeles, California.
June 15-19. Origins Game Fair. Columbus, Ohio.
June 17-19. PolyCon 34. San Luis Obispo, California.
July 6-10. Dice Tower Gaming Con V. Orlando, Florida.
September 2-5. Gateway 2016. Los Angeles, California.
